The distressed vessel, M/V Shayesteh, flying a Qatari flag as per maritime protocol, issued a mayday call after encountering a severe list. In response, U.S. personnel navigated treacherous conditions to safely evacuate five Iranian and two Indian mariners before the ship ultimately sank. The rescued crew members are now receiving medical care aboard the U.S. Coast Guard cutter.
